Specifications
421 Golden Eagle Commander 500
Origin country 🇺🇸 United States 🇺🇸 United States
Category Military Transport Aircraft Military Transport Aircraft
Manufacturer Cessna Aero Commander
First flight 14 October 1965 23 April 1948
Year introduced 1968 1952
Number produced 1916 units 2902 units
Average unit price $500K $260K
Wing area 20.0 m² 24.0 m²
Wingspan 12.5 m 15.0 m
Height 3.5 m 4.4 m
Length 11.1 m 11.2 m
Maximum speed 474 km/h 346 km/h
Operational range 2,754 km 1,735 km
Service ceiling 9,205 m 5,913 m
Max. takeoff weight 3,379 kg 3,062 kg
Empty weight 2,042 kg 2,102 kg
Total thrust 2 x 140 kW 2 x 108 kW

Overview

The 421 Golden Eagle and the Commander 500 are both Military Transport Aircraft, manufactured by Cessna and Aero Commander respectively.

Top speed is 474 km/h for the 421 Golden Eagle vs 346 km/h for the Commander 500. The 421 Golden Eagle has an operational range of 2,754 km vs 1,735 km for the Commander 500. The 421 Golden Eagle operates at altitudes up to 9,205 m compared to 5,913 m for the Commander 500.

The 421 Golden Eagle has been produced in 1,916 units vs 2,902 for the Commander 500. Unit cost is $0.5M for the 421 Golden Eagle vs $0.26M for the Commander 500. The Commander 500 first flew 17 years before the 421 Golden Eagle (1948 vs 1965).
